MASO AS is registered as a limited company in Sandefjord, Vestfold with organisation number 989131559. The business is classified under business and other management consultancy activities (NACE 70.200). The company was incorporated in 2005. Registered share capital is NOK 1.6m, divided into 16421 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Eiendomsinvestering, kjøp og salg av fast eiendom, investering i aksjer og verdipapir, deltakelse i andre selskaper samt alt hva hermed står i forbindelse.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2025 financial year, show NOK 6.0m in revenue and NOK 5.1m in operating profit.
